Man commits suicide by hanging at Amenfi East District

Kwami Awuni is reported to have tried to commit suicide about a week before he finally hung himself.

Kwami Awuni, 54, popularly known as Santo is reported to have tried to commit suicide about a week before he finally hung himself.

The deceased brother, Mr. Kofi Azuma, said his brother (Kwaku Awuni) had attempted to commit suicide by taking poisonous substance last week but he was stopped whilst the substance was retrieved from him. He was even threatened with police arrest if he repeated the action.

Mr. Azuma further revealed that he had a call from the deceased man’s children that he had left home with a sponge and so he decided to trace his brother, Kwaku Awuni only to come across his lifeless body hanging in a cocoa plantation.

The Chief of the Wasa Hintaado, Nana Kofi Boateng, attributed the recent incomprehensible and untimely deaths in the community to the ban on galamsey activities.
